JTAG与UART是两种不同的技术,它们都可以用于连接外围设备与计算机,但它们在功能、接口和应用场景上有很大的不同。本文将介绍JTAG和UART的不同之处,以帮助读者更好地理解这两种技术的差异。
JTAG介绍
JTAG(Joint Test Action Group),是一种用于测试和调试电子设备的技术标准。它使用4线或5线接口,其中有一条信号线用于提供时钟信号,其余几条信号线用于传输数据,另外还有一条地线。JTAG接口主要用于控制和调试外围设备,也可以用于检测外围设备的故障,以及更新外围设备的固件。
UART介绍
UART(Universal Asynchronous Receiver/Transmitter)是一种用于连接外围设备与计算机的接口,其主要功能是接收和发送数据。UART接口主要用于串行通信,可以将外围设备的数据传输到计算机,也可以将计算机的指令传输到外围设备。UART接口一般使用2线接口,一条信号线用于传输数据,另一条信号线用于提供时钟信号,还有一条地线。
JTAG与UART的区别
功能不同
JTAG主要用于控制和调试外围设备,而UART主要用于串行通信,可以将外围设备的数据传输到计算机,也可以将计算机的指令传输到外围设备。
接口不同
JTAG接口一般使用4线或5线接口,其中有一条信号线用于提供时钟信号,其余几条信号线用于传输数据,还有一条地线。UART接口一般使用2线接口,一条信号线用于传输数据,另一条信号线用于提供时钟信号,还有一条地线。
应用场景不同
JTAG技术主要用于测试和调试电子设备,可以用于检测外围设备的故障,以及更新外围设备的固件。UART技术主要用于串行通信,可以将外围设备的数据传输到计算机,也可以将计算机的指令传输到外围设备。
总结
从上面的介绍可以看出,JTAG与UART是两种不同的技术,它们都可以用于连接外围设备与计算机,但它们在功能、接口和应用场景上有很大的不同。JTAG技术主要用于测试和调试电子设备,UART技术主要用于串行通信。JTAG接口一般使用4线或5线接口,而UART接口一般使用2线接口。